Is AI making us smarter—or slowly making us dependent on technology? In this episode of the Time to Reset Podcast , Penny Zenker explores one of the most important questions facing leaders, professionals, educators, and organizations today: Is AI making us dumb? After a thought-provoking conversation with executives and HR leaders, Penny dives into both sides of the debate. Some believe AI is reducing creativity, weakening critical thinking, and encouraging people to outsource their judgment. Others see AI as a powerful tool that accelerates learning, boosts productivity, and amplifies human potential. Drawing on research from Microsoft, Carnegie Mellon, and workplace studies involving thousands of employees, Penny reveals why the real question isn't whether AI is making us smarter or dumber—it's how AI is changing the way we think.
